Automated Candidate Screening and Skill Verification Agents

In the Idaho and Pacific Northwest labor markets, speed is the primary differentiator. Recruiters are often overwhelmed by high-volume entry-level applications, leading to delays that cause top talent to accept competing offers. Manual screening is prone to bias and fatigue, which can negatively impact placement quality. By automating the initial vetting process, American Staffing Inc. can ensure that only the most qualified candidates reach the interview stage, directly addressing the pressure of wage inflation and the need for immediate workforce deployment for clients in sectors like manufacturing and professional services.

Up to 40% reduction in screening timeStaffing Industry Analysts
The AI agent integrates with existing job boards and the company's internal database to ingest resumes. It utilizes natural language processing to score candidates against specific job requirements, verifying certifications and work history. The agent automatically triggers skills assessment tests and schedules interviews for high-scoring applicants via Microsoft 365 calendar integration. It provides recruiters with a concise summary of candidate strengths and potential red flags, allowing human staff to focus exclusively on high-touch engagement and closing the placement.

Intelligent Workforce Scheduling and Attendance Management

Managing temporary workforce attendance across multiple locations in Idaho, Oregon, and Nevada creates significant coordination friction. Manual scheduling often leads to gaps in coverage, resulting in client dissatisfaction and lost revenue. For a national operator, the complexity of managing variable shifts while maintaining compliance with state-specific labor laws is a major operational burden. AI-driven scheduling agents mitigate these risks by predicting attendance patterns and proactively managing shift fill rates, ensuring that client productivity remains uninterrupted while optimizing the utilization of the available talent pool.

25% improvement in shift fill ratesWorkforce Management Industry Research
This agent monitors real-time shift requirements against employee availability and historical reliability scores. It automatically communicates with workers via SMS or email to confirm shifts, handle cancellations, and suggest replacements when gaps occur. The agent interfaces with the payroll system to ensure accurate time tracking and compliance with regional overtime regulations. By proactively identifying potential no-shows through predictive analytics, the agent alerts human coordinators only when manual intervention is required, significantly reducing the daily administrative burden on branch managers.

Compliance-Focused Onboarding and Documentation Automation

Regulatory scrutiny in the staffing industry, particularly regarding employment eligibility and safety documentation, is intensifying. Ensuring that every employee is fully screened and compliant across multiple state jurisdictions is a high-stakes task. Failure to maintain accurate records can lead to significant legal and financial exposure. AI agents provide a standardized, automated approach to onboarding, ensuring that all necessary documents are collected, verified, and stored in accordance with local and federal regulations, thereby minimizing the risk of non-compliance and streamlining the path to deployment.

30% reduction in onboarding cycle timeHR Tech Industry Benchmarks
The agent guides candidates through a digital onboarding portal, verifying identity documents and ensuring all required forms are completed accurately. It uses OCR (Optical Character Recognition) to extract data from uploaded documents and cross-references them against internal databases and external verification services. If documents are missing or invalid, the agent automatically notifies the candidate and provides clear instructions for correction. Once the file is complete, the agent updates the candidate's status to 'Ready to Work' within the CRM, enabling immediate placement.

How do we ensure AI compliance with state labor laws in Idaho, Oregon, and Nevada?
Compliance is built into the agent's logic through 'guardrail' parameters. By programming the agent with state-specific rules—such as differing overtime thresholds or mandatory break requirements—you ensure that all automated decisions remain within legal bounds. The system maintains a complete, auditable log of every decision made by the agent, which serves as a critical resource for internal audits. Regular reviews of these logs, combined with periodic updates to the agent's rule-set by your legal and HR teams, ensure ongoing adherence to regional labor regulations.

How do we manage data privacy and security with AI agents?
Data security is paramount, especially when handling sensitive candidate information. AI agents should be deployed within a secure, private cloud environment that adheres to industry-standard encryption protocols (AES-256 for data at rest and TLS 1.3 for data in transit). By implementing role-based access control (RBAC), you ensure that only authorized personnel can view or modify the data the agent processes. Furthermore, we recommend conducting regular security assessments and ensuring that all AI vendors provide SOC 2 Type II compliance documentation to protect your company and your clients.
